A race of bipedal animals of either mammalian or avian design whos bodies were designed by the Elestians for life on the planet Posea. The first generation of Poseans were given souls from those who had died tragically. This process, as seen here on page 71, involved ferrying the soul to a location managed by the Elestians where they could select a body from a line up of several others. Pods were somehow used to connect the soul to this body in the physical world, as well as adjust other changes of the body (such as slight behavioral modifications, and potentially blindness/deafness?).
The first generation of Poseans can be split into three distinct categories based on their height/body-type: long-necks, mid-size, and stumpy (these names are not official).
Long-necked Poseans (like Ka, Lopa, Runia, Dant, etc) are the tallest among the Poseans, and like their temporary name implies they posses longer necks than others. Typically their fur is quite short with monotone or warm-tone colors (with occasional blue-tones) often with intricate patterns, and also have colorful or multi-hued eyes.
Mid-size Poseans (like Vermily, Pollon, etc) vary in size, but have standard necks and aren’t quite as stumpy, which sets them apart from the other two categories. Their appearances usually resemble typical animals we readers might be more familiar with with fur colors and patterns to match.
Stumpy Poseans (like Moi, Webbings, Shivo, etc) are often very short, plump, and very fluffy. Typically their fur colors are darker ranging in the blues/purples or other cool colors with some amount of patterning but nothing quite as elaborate as the long-necks. Additionally, stumpy Poseans seem to all possess horns, claws, pronounced fangs, or other defensive growths.
Generations after the first combine elements of both parents’ designs without hybridization, and have their own, newly generated souls (unlike the first generation). Further details on the generations after the first will likely be explored in later chapters.
